Meetup on April 17th in San Francisco: Comparing and Contrasting Embedded Linux Build Systems and Distributions

We will be hosting a meetup technical in nature for IoT/embedded developers in San Francisco on Wednesday, April 17th starting at 7:00pm at one of our offices which is about a 5 minute walk from the San Francisco Caltrain station. The address is 450 Townsend Street, San Francisco. Beers and pizza will be provided and the topic will be embedded Linux build systems and distributions and comparing the various options for IoT systems development such as the Yocto Project, Buildroot, OpenWRT, and other desktop distributions.
